Today’s foreign currency exchange rates



KATHMANDU: Nepal Rastra Bank has released the official foreign exchange rates for Thursday.

According to the central bank, the buying rate of one US dollar is fixed at Rs. 135.43, and the selling rate at Rs. 136.03. The euro is being bought at Rs. 153.95 and sold at Rs. 154.63.

The buying and selling rates for one British pound sterling are Rs. 180.80 and Rs. 181.60, respectively. The Swiss franc is being traded at Rs. 164.37 (buying) and Rs. 165.09 (selling).

Among other major currencies, the buying rate for one Australian dollar is Rs. 87.70, with a selling rate of Rs. 88.09. One Canadian dollar is set at Rs. 98.19 for buying and Rs. 98.63 for selling, while the Singapore dollar stands at Rs. 104.92 (buying) and Rs. 105.39 (selling).

The rate for 10 Japanese yen is Rs. 9.45 (buying) and Rs. 9.49 (selling). One Chinese yuan is being bought at Rs. 18.74 and sold at Rs. 18.83. The Saudi Arabian riyal is fixed at Rs. 36.11 (buying) and Rs. 36.26 (selling), and the Qatari riyal at Rs. 37.15 (buying) and Rs. 37.32 (selling).

For other regional currencies, the Thai baht stands at Rs. 4.15 (buying) and Rs. 4.16 (selling). The UAE dirham is valued at Rs. 36.87 for buying and Rs. 37.04 for selling.

The Malaysian ringgit is set at Rs. 31.85 (buying) and Rs. 32.09 (selling). One hundred South Korean won is being traded at Rs. 9.73 (buying) and Rs. 9.78 (selling).

The Swedish kronor is set at Rs. 14.11 (buying) and Rs. 14.17 (selling), while the Danish kronor is valued at Rs. 20.63 and Rs. 20.72, respectively.

Meanwhile, the Hong Kong dollar has a buying rate of Rs. 17.45 and a selling rate of Rs. 17.53. The Kuwaiti dinar is being traded at Rs. 441.74 (buying) and Rs. 443.70 (selling), the Bahraini dinar at Rs. 359.20 and Rs. 360.79, and the Omani rial at Rs. 351.77 and Rs. 353.33, respectively.

The exchange rate for one hundred Indian rupees is fixed at Rs. 160.00 for buying and Rs. 160.15 for selling.
